Saab 94 1956 |
New, 2 door open glass-fibre body. |
Chassis is a box construction in aluminium. Rack and pinion steering. Drum brakes.Parking brakes on rear wheels.
|
Three cylinder 57,5 hp 748 ccm two stroke engine. Manual 3/4 gearbox and free wheel.
|
Two seater. Gear-lever on the floor except for one car.
|
Saab Sonett II 1966 |
New, 2 door glass-fibre covered body.Flip-front with chrome-plated latches.
|
Diagonally divided, two circuit, brake system. Parking brakes on rear wheels. Disc brakes on front wheels.
|
Three cyl.
57,5 hk MC850 separate lubricated, two stroke engine.
Carburator: Solex 40 DHW. |
Column gearshift lever. Facia in mahogany plywood. Roll bar behind seats. Seats made in glass-fibre reinforced plastic.
|
Saab Sonett II 1967 |
Big bulge on hood to house the new V4 engine.
Emblem with Sonett V4 on the bulge.
|
4 1/2″ rims. |
V4-engine with modified air filter and harder valve springs compared to a standard V4. Changed final gear and dual exhaust pipes. |

Saab Sonett III 1970 |
New body. Basic work by Sergio Coggiola. Retractable headlights. Grille with horizontal bars. >Flip-front superseded by a small hood. The Saab emblem on the rear panel was from the Saab 99.
|
Light alloy rims from Swedish Tunaverken as an option. |
Leather steering wheel.
Luxury models could be equipped with leather seats. Floor mounted gear-lever. Manually operated retractable headlights. Three big instruments with tachometer in the middle. Brown, corderoy seats with brown cloth backed vinyl on the sides. Luxury mod. equipped with leather seats.
|
Premiere in New York. |
Saab Sonett III 1971 |
Bigger, 1,7 liters engine due to altered crankshaft. Bigger muffler.
|
Air conditioning from ”CoolAir” as option. The horn button moved to middle of the steering wheel.
|
Crash beams in the doors. |
|
Saab Sonett III 1972 |
New grille, black rear panel. |
New 4,5″ aluminium rims corresponding to the ”EMS” rims in silver grey.
|
More cars of 1972 production stayed in Sweden compared to other years.
|
|
Saab Sonett III 1973 |
Big impact absorbing bumbers that could stand 8km/h without lasting deformation. Stripes and black wiper arms. Rear window equipped struts. Rain trough added.
|
Tire dimension increased from
155 SR15 to 165 SR15 |
New, lighted controls on dashboard. New upholstery. New interior doorhandles. |
Improved side collision protection. Ready to drive weight 930kg.
|
Saab Sonett III 1974 |
Headlight wipers. |
Aluminium rims decorated with black fields. |
